1.9. Sound level
The air noise level created by the Harvester under operating conditions was detected using a
sound level meter with integrator.
Measurements have been carried out in accordance with EN ISO 3746:2010 by a competent
laboratory. The tests, carried out in a more penalising working condition in acoustic terms,
namely with the telescopic rod adjusted to a length of 1.2 m, have given the following results:
- Equivalent weighted sound pressure average level: LpAm = 72,7 dB(A-).
- Sound pressure level at operator's station: LpA = 80,7 dB(A).
- Sound power level of conventional: LwA = 87,4 dB(A).

1.11. EC marking of the Harvester
Directive 2006/42/EC, recasting of the previous directives in terms of machine safety which,
on 29th December 2009, repealed the previous directive 98/37/EC, specifies the minimal
con-ditions for a machine to be sold on the European Union market. All machines can be sold
and commissioned only if they do not jeopardise the health and safety of people, animals or
property. The Harvester is a machine for threshing and harvesting olives and therefore does
not fall under the machine categories included in the list provided in Annex IV of the Directive
(particularly dangerous machines).
In order to certify the conformity of the machine with the provisions of Directive 2006/42/EC,
before placing the product on the market, Company applied the procedure described in Art. 5.
In this sense, the manufacturer has provided for: compliance with the relevant safety require-
ments; availability of the technical file as stipulated in Annex VI; implementation of all the tests
and inspections required by the reference standards and compliance with the essential health
and safety requirements indicated in Annex I of the Directive itself. The construction technical
file, which contains the basic project information and all the characteristics related to machine
safety, was drafted in accordance with the provisions of Annex VI, and can be made available
by the individual indicated in the CE Declaration of Conformity for any verification carried out
by the supervisory authorities, following a justified request, as provided for by the relevant laws
in force.
